The MPK Mini IV builds on Akai’s legacy of accessible controllers, offering USB-C connectivity for direct iPad hookup (or via adapter for Lightning ports), ensuring class-compliant MIDI transmission without extra software. This setup delivers low-latency control over virtual instruments in apps like GarageBand or Cubasis, with pre-mapped templates for Logic Pro iPad, Ableton Live, and FL Studio to streamline mixing and automation. As of February 2026, firmware updates have improved Bluetooth adapter compatibility, allowing wireless operation for clutter-free iPad setups during travel or live gigs. The controller’s compact form factorโ€”under 2 lbsโ€”pairs perfectly with iPad as a mobile music studio, enabling producers to sketch ideas anywhere without sacrificing functionality.

Key to its appeal are the eight backlit MPC pads with note repeat and full level modes, ideal for finger-drumming in iPhone beat making apps extended to iPad. The eight endless knobs handle parameter tweaks for synths or effects, while the full-size wheels provide precise pitch bends and modulationโ€”upgrades from earlier joystick designs for more natural expression. For those exploring how to make music on iPad, MPK Mini IV serves as an entry-level powerhouse, with scale and chord modes to assist beginners in creating harmonically sound tracks. Its battery-free USB power and included MPC Beats software (iOS-compatible) add value, though the hardware’s tactile pads and keys shine in MIDI iPad setups, rivaling larger controllers in responsiveness.

Key features include:

  • 25 velocity-sensitive mini keys with octave up/down buttons
  • 8 RGB MPC-style pads with note repeat, full level, and bank switching
  • 8 assignable endless knobs for parameter control
  • Full-size pitch and modulation wheels for expressive performance
  • USB-C powered with class-compliant MIDI
  • Pre-mapped DAW scripts for Ableton, Logic, FL Studio, and more
  • Built-in arpeggiator with type, octave, and gate controls
  • Included MPC Beats and Studio Instrument Collection with 1,000+ presets
